Super King Air 200 1980-built Beechcraft 200 Super King Air This 200T Super King Air built in 1979 shows all the major modifications for this variant; belly radar pod and camera hatch, wingtip fuel tanks, and domed window on the side of the rear fuselage. Beechcraft King Air B200 Technical Specifications Exterior Exterior Height: 14 ft 8 in Wing Span: 54 ft 5 in Length: 43 ft 8 in Interior Cabin Height: 4 ft 10 In Cabin Width: 4 ft 10 In Cabin Length: 16 ft 8 In Cabin Volume: 303 cu ft Door Height: 4 ft 3 In Door Width: 2 ft 3 In Internal Baggage: 54 cu ft Occupancy Crew: 2 Passengers: 6

The Beechcraft B200 Super King Air is a widely-deployed general aviation aircraft, commonly used for business travel, express cargo delivery, and related purposes. The U.S. military also operates this type of aircraft as the C-12 Huron utility transport.

The Beechcraft Super King Air 200 is a twin-turboprop transport and utility aircraft. It is part of the King Air series, a family of aircraft that has been in continuous production since 1964, the longest production run of any civilian turboprop aircraft. The Beechcraft Model 200 King Air is a twin-engined turboprop corporate travel and utility aircraft with retractable landing gear and pressurized cabin produced by the US-American manufacturer Beech Aircraft Corporation, later Hawker Beechcraft Corporation, today Beechcraft a brand of Textron Aviation.
